June Bug is the happiest, silliest girl with a huge smile that encompasses everyone she meets. June Bug has cerebellar hypoplasia, a congenital condition that basically means part of her brain did not develop fully. It is not painful and will not progress, but it does result in a clumsy gait and sometimes June Bug gets going so fast that she will fall over her own feet. She is able to do everything a normal dog would do, and she loves to chase balls and tug toys. She also wholeheartedly believes that she is a lap dog and will snuggle endlessly with you, but would do best in a single dog household. She is completely unaware of her condition, and her joy at being alive just shines out of her.
